让svn自动更新代码注释中的版本号
1、打开C:/Users/[username]/AppData/Roaming/Subversion文件夹
2、找到 config文件,并打开
3、找到 enable-auto-props = yes 行,去掉行首的注释;
在[auto-props]节上添加以下字段:
*.css = svn:keywords=Id
*.php = svn:keywords=Id
*.html = svn:keywords=Id
*.tpl = svn:keywords=Id
*.txt = svn:keywords=Id
*.js = svn:keywords=Id
如果为所有文件配置则可以把上面的配置改为:
* = svn:keywords=Id
保存后创建一个文件,并在文件注释处添加 $Id$ (用命令设置文件属性的方式 目前支持5个关键字:Date(修改时间)、Revision(版本)、Author(提交者)、HeadURL(库路径)、Id(前面4个的组合))
,然后添加并提交到版本库。提交成功再回过头看看这个文件,当$Id$被替换成类似这样:
说明已经可以自动将SVN版本号更新到注释啊。
注意,这种替换只对新创建的文件有效;当在已经提交到版本库中的文件添加$Id$发现并不会被替换成当前的版本号。
【推荐】还在用 ECharts 开发大屏?试试这款永久免费的开源 BI 工具!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步